Running rules only when a volume is mounted?

I just downloaded the Hazel trial. Very impressed so far. I had a specific use case
which is to move all files in a set of folders more than 4 years old to the same folder structure on a separate, removable drive. I did this with rules to iterate through the sub folders and move the required files retaining the folder hierarchy (based on examples I found online).
But how do I run these rules just when the removable drive is mounted? It obviously doesn't make sense for Hazel to try to move the files when it is not.
For now, I have paused the folder and disabled the rule until I figure how how to add an extra condition to only run when the removable drive is mounted.
Thanks for any advice or sample rule.
which is to move all files in a set of folders more than 4 years old to the same folder structure on a separate, removable drive. I did this with rules to iterate through the sub folders and move the required files retaining the folder hierarchy (based on examples I found online).
But how do I run these rules just when the removable drive is mounted? It obviously doesn't make sense for Hazel to try to move the files when it is not.
For now, I have paused the folder and disabled the rule until I figure how how to add an extra condition to only run when the removable drive is mounted.
Thanks for any advice or sample rule.